Hi,

I have an excel spreadsheet with over 2000 rows, the first column has some
text and most of the cells have 'comments'. I need to export this comments
to a new column. How can this be done without copy/pasting each one
individually ? (The column is to the right of the one that has the text and
comments).

Thanks

Alejandro
 
Saved from a previous post:

You can retrieve the text from a comment with a userdefined function like:

Option Explicit
Function GetComment(FCell As Range) As Variant
Application.Volatile

Set FCell = FCell(1)

If FCell.Comment Is Nothing Then
GetComment = ""
Else
GetComment = FCell.Comment.Text
End If

End Function

Then you can use it like any other function:

=getcomment(a1)

But be aware that the function won't evaluate when you just change the comment.
It'll be correct when excel recalculates. (Hit F9 to force a recalc.)
